Advantages and disadvantages of travelling by train from Newport to Derby?
Environmentally friendly The Newport-Derby train is considered to be a more environmentally friendly means of transport than flying or driving alone.
Speed Newport to Derby trains are often much faster than buses or cars.
Comfort Trains between Newport and Derby generally offer more legroom and extra comfort for passengers.
Flexibility Newport Derby train times may be limited and it may be more difficult to change trains if necessary.
Cost Newport Derby train tickets can be more expensive than coach or carpool tickets, especially on high-speed trains.
Advantages and disadvantages of travelling by coach from Newport to Derby?
Flexibility Bus companies offer a variety of timetable options for travel between Newport and Derby, which can be convenient if you have specific time constraints.
Prices Coach tickets from Newport to Derby are often much cheaper than train or plane tickets to Derby (and sometimes cheaper than carpooling), making it an affordable option for budget-conscious travellers.
On-board services Modern buses between Newport and Derby are usually equipped with comfortable seats, air conditioning, free Wi-Fi, power points and toilets.
Travel time Buses from Newport to Derby are usually much slower than trains to Derby to cover the 112 mi distance.
Comfort Newport-Derby buses can be less comfortable than trains, due to reduced legroom and the quality of the suspension.
Advantages and disadvantages of carpooling from Newport to Derby?
Environmentally friendly By sharing a car with someone else you reduce the environmental impact of a trip from Newport to Derby.
Friendliness Carpooling between Newport and Derby is often more pleasant and friendly than other modes of transport, especially if you share the journey with nice people.
Economical Carpooling from Newport to Derby is often the most economical way to travel.
Comfort You have to share the space in the car with other passengers during the whole journey from Newport to Derby.
Reliability You should rely on the driver's punctuality and reliability for your Newport Derby journey. They are not always on time.
Availability Finding availability for a carpool from Newport to Derby can be tricky, especially if you plan ahead. Most carpools are only available a few days or weeks before departure.

coach Newport Derby

Most buses between Newport and Derby are new and usually have on-board power sockets for charging devices, but this may vary depending on the carrier.

Buses between Newport and Derby usually offer on-board toilets for passengers, but it is always advisable to check with the carrier before travelling. In any case, breaks at motorway service stations are provided.

Most carriers allow you to book seats online for an Newport-Derby bus. There is often a charge for this service.

Cancellation and modification policies may vary depending on the bus company, so it is important to check the terms and conditions when booking. In most cases, cancelling or changing your Newport-Derby coach ticket will incur additional costs.

Passengers are generally allowed to take luggage on the Newport-Derby bus, but it is important to check the weight and size limits with the carrier. The number of pieces of luggage is also very often limited.

Newport-Derby bus tickets are often cheaper if you buy them in advance, especially if you book several weeks in advance. However, some coach companies also offer last-minute deals to fill the remaining seats.
